1 Ben True Saucony 13:02.74
2 Hassan Mead Nike Otc Elite 13:02.80
3 Lopez Lomong Nike 13:07.95
4 Chris Derrick Nike/Aurum 13:08.18
5 Evan Jager Nike 13:08.63
6 Andy Vernon Melbourne Tr 13:11.50
7 Ryan Hill Nike 13:14.31
8 Garrett Heath Brooks Beasts 13:16.65
9 Matthew Centrowitz Nike Oregon Project 13:20.06
10 Donn Cabral Nike 13:22.19
11 Tom Farrell Nike 13:22.27
12 Leonard Korir Global Sport 13:24.74
13 Kirubel Erassa Oklahoma State 13:27.55
14 Mohammed Ahmed Wisconsin 13:28.02
15 Andrew Bumbalough Nike 13:28.17
16 Matt Hughes Nike 13:28.36
17 George Alex Zap Fitness 13:30.00
18 Diego Estrada Asics 13:41.45
19 Sean Quigley Saucony/ Boulder TC 13:42.05
20 Joseph Stilin Zap Fitness 13:44.16
21 Parker Stinson Oregon 13:45.62
22 John Bolas New Balance TC 13:46.09
23 Maverick Darling Kimberly's C 13:55.57
24 Travis Mahoney New Jersey-N 14:00.42
25 Nick McCormick Melbourne Tr 14:09.76
Wow. Hassan Mead goes from merely a fine distance runner to one of the top U.S. 5K performers of all time in the space of about 782.8 seconds.
